Jump into JMP Scripting, by Wendy Murphrey and Rosemary Lucas, contains the essentials for getting started with the JMP Scripting Language (JSL). The first part of the book explains JSL topics in an easy-to-understand style based on the authors' extensive experience. Each topic includes step-by-step instructions and plenty of code examples. The second part of the book is a rich source of example scripts showing you how to perform specific tasks in JSL. Using a unique question-and-answer format, each example answers a question with a script sample. In addition, many examples include a discussion section that explains functions in detail or provides additional references. Taken together, these two parts give you all the tools you need to explore the JMP Scripting Language and create and use JMP scripts with confidence!

Wendy Murphrey is a Technical Support Analyst in the Technical Support Division of SAS Institute, Inc. A SAS user since 2000, she researches and responds to customer questions and problems, writes sample JMP scripting, and performs other customer- and software-supporting tasks. Her primary areas of support include JMP(r) scripting, OLE automation using Visual Basic and C# .NET, ODBC, graphics, installation, and SAS/JMP integration. She received her B.S. in Business Administration from Meredith College in Raleigh, North Carolina. Rosemary Lucas is a Technical Support Analyst in the Technical Support Division of SAS Institute, Inc., providing customer support for JMP software. In addition to helping customers with scripting problems, she also assists them with other issues, including installations, connections to databases, and questions about graphics, data table operations, and the formula editor. For JMP Genomics, she helps customers with installations, import engine issues, and general usage questions. A JMP user since 1999, Lucas received her Master's of Microbial Biotechnology from North Carolina State University.
